Git使用lfs将大文件推送到远程仓库

使用环境:macOS
参考链接:link.

1、安装lfs(已安装可跳过)

推荐使用

brew install git-lfs

安装完成结果:
在这里插入图片描述

2、在本地项目下设置git-lfs

git lfs install

设置成功结果:
请添加图片描述
每个用户帐户只需要运行一次。

3、添加配置文件

在每个希望使用Git LFS的Git存储库中,选择希望使用Git LFS管理的文件类型(或直接编辑.gitattributes)。您可以随时配置其他文件扩展名。

git lfs track "*.psd"
# 注:
# "*.psd" 表示这一类文件,可自定义需要push的大文件

现在确保.gitattributes被跟踪:

git add .gitattributes

4、正常push

git add .
git commit -m "***"
git push -u origin master
Logo

腾讯云面向开发者汇聚海量精品云计算使用和开发经验,营造开放的云计算技术生态圈。

更多推荐